How Common Is The Last Name Aruri? popularity and diffusion
The surname Aruri is the 165,459th most common family name in the world, held by approximately 1 in 2,783,631 people. Aruri is predominantly found in Asia, where 88 percent of Aruri live; 86 percent live in South Asia and 86 percent live in Indo-South Asia. It is also the 383,498th most frequently occurring given name on earth It is held by 491 people.
This last name is most numerous in India, where it is carried by 2,242 people, or 1 in 342,134. In India it is primarily concentrated in: Telangana, where 96 percent live, Andhra Pradesh, where 3 percent live and Maharashtra, where 1 percent live. Not including India this last name is found in 19 countries. It is also found in Indonesia, where 9 percent live and Kenya, where 2 percent live.
